This role is open to those aged 18+
Would you like to volunteer at the Retail Hub? Come and join us as a Donations Sorter in our Retail Hub in Pampisford, Cambridge. The Hub helps to raise vital income for the Charity and takes a huge amount of donations, including and large items, electrical items, and furniture.
The tasks (for which full training will be given) include:
- Sorting donations of clothes, shoes and accessories into saleable stock and items for recycling
- Preparing stock so that it is ready for sale, by sizing, labelling and hanging/displaying the items
- Restocking the shelves when needed
